Transaction d64e135dd312f331b45f8f4fb51a8380ad048532e2bbf21e22125ac6fded5649

1 Input
2 Outputs
  • d64e135dd312f331b45f8f4fb51a8380ad048532e2bbf21e22125ac6fded5649:0
  • value  58858589
    address  1D3Ra7SdXXTJpR3SEi2fhxJ4WZ9zK3yAGu
  • d64e135dd312f331b45f8f4fb51a8380ad048532e2bbf21e22125ac6fded5649:1
  • value  6312804
    address  1HZpT6CwFEQCPQbAVFKcB7JvxLKpYbknV4